"Reveals how the continuity of consciousness beyond the physical body can be objectively demonstrated. Explores 15 promising avenues of post-materialist scientific investigation currently underway. Provides a succinct account of the experience of transition to the "next life" and what one might expect when one arrives there. Explains how materialism has prevented us from realizing a deeper understanding of the nature of space, time, life, death, and consciousness"--
